Summary


Contract: Fixed Term until March 2027 (secondment opportunity considered)

This exciting opportunity has arisen following the recent reconfiguration of current Service Managers responsibilities in Blaenau Gwent. The post is funded by the Regional Integration Fund (RIF) until March 2027 and is a key adult service post supporting social care and health partnership working at a Blaenau Gwent locality level. The Service Manager will be part of the Adult Service management team and have strategic responsibility for the locality (East and West) community care teams along with Information Advice and Assistance Team (IAA) - our social care front door.

We are looking to recruit a leader with experience and knowledge of managing services that support vulnerable adults and effective partnership working. You will be an integral member of our Adult Services leadership team and have additional responsibilities for overseeing the development of how we can best hear the voice of people with lived experience in developing and improving social care support in our Blaenau Gwent locality.

We are therefore looking for a strategic leader who can demonstrate varied leadership skills, knowledge and experience across relevant health and social services. They will need to evidence significant experience in partnership working across the health and social care sector, alongside a sound knowledge of the relevant legislation across their key areas and a focus on preventative and outcomes based ‘what matters’ practice.

As Service Manager you will have strategic oversight of specific social work care and support teams alongside wider strategic projects as and when required.

You will lead the following areas:

• Strategic Lead for Community Care locality teams East and West
• Strategic lead for Adult Services Information Advice and Assistance team (IAA)
• Strategic Lead for the Adult Social care partnership working with health (ABUHB) including Neighbourhood Care Networks (NCNs) / Compassionate Communities / Integrated Service Partnership Board (ISPB) work plans and wider health and social care initiatives.
• Strategic lead for Adult Services in developing and promoting the lived experience / community voice of vulnerable adults in our service improvement agenda

You will have an important link role across the wider Council, our Gwent LA partners and will be required to work closely with our elected members and ABUHB health colleagues within the Blaenau Gwent locality team.

You will be an integral part of our Blaenau Gwent social care family here in Blaenau Gwent and will be in a privileged position to be able to make a positive impact on the lives of the most vulnerable people who live in our communities.

About Disability Confident
A Disability Confident employer will generally offer an interview to any applicant that declares they have a disability and meets the minimum criteria for the job as defined by the employer. It is important to note that in certain recruitment situations such as high-volume, seasonal and high-peak times, the employer may wish to limit the overall numbers of interviews offered to both disabled people and non-disabled people.
